Don’t Distract Yourself On Your Computer
If your job involves sitting at a desk you may find yourself tempted to get onto social media, personal email, or purchasing things online. It can be easy to associate your computer with personal time as your eyes start to wander to websites and keeping in touch with the outside world.
Over 50% of employees who say that they wish they could be more productive at work attribute their distraction and lack of focus on the internet. By agreeing with yourself that you won’t use your time at work to do anything online that isn’t directly related to your job, you will find that your work process will improve significantly.
Get Plenty Of Sleep
When you don’t get enough sleep you find yourself feeling sluggish, unfocused, and unmotivated. It is important to make sure that you are sleeping at least 7 hours a night in order to be in tip-top shape for your job the next day.
Try to save any social gatherings for nights when you don’t have to work the next day. Alcohol even in small amounts can make you feel less inclined to want to do anything the next day and inhibits entering a deep sleep rhythm.
